Output 24340cc7a1f73699d47eabfa7958e6f05d6e14b52ce150b337f7e0d90cfd6a40:15

value
172953
script pubkey
OP_0 OP_PUSHBYTES_20 bea350eed782dbf2807d247b7c8bb3579321b0a7
address
bc1qh634pmkhstdl9qray3ahezan27fjrv98cn62dq
transaction
24340cc7a1f73699d47eabfa7958e6f05d6e14b52ce150b337f7e0d90cfd6a40
confirmations
605
spent
false